don't use snakeoil certs in nginx (#10465)
this PR finally removes all uses of self-signed certificates from certbot-nginx i plan to create one last PR related to this deprecating `acme.crypto_util.make_self_signed_cert` and moving the function to certbot-compatibility-test which is the only place it's currently used i think we could also do additional refactoring in certbot-nginx by moving the _make_server_ssl call out of choose_or_make_vhost and make deploy_cert responsible for calling it if the returned vhosts aren't ssl. in this case, we could then skip updating cert and key directives a second time as this is duplicate work if we just made the server ssl i considered doing this, but it's a bigger refactor, breaks more tests, and i'm not sure it really buys us much so i skipped it. i could take this on or create an issue for it if you think it's important for us to do for some reason tho ohemorange

certbot-nginx no longer creates and uses self-signed certificates as an intermediate step when installing certificates. The certificates the user requested Certbot install are now always used instead.
